About Dipti Chand

Dipti Chand is a scholar working on Cardiology and Cardiovascular Medicine, Pulmonary and Respiratory Medicine, Radiology, Nuclear Medicine and Imaging, Epidemiology and Public Health, Environmental and Occupational Health, having authored 4 papers that have together received 29 indexed citations. Recurring topics across this work include Respiratory Support and Mechanisms (2 papers), Cardiac, Anesthesia and Surgical Outcomes (1 paper), Palliative Care and End-of-Life Issues (1 paper), Cardiovascular Health and Disease Prevention (1 paper), Advances in Oncology and Radiotherapy (1 paper), Cardiovascular Function and Risk Factors (1 paper), Chronic Obstructive Pulmonary Disease (COPD) Research (1 paper) and Sepsis Diagnosis and Treatment (1 paper). The work is most often cited by research in Cardiology and Cardiovascular Medicine (16 citations), Radiology, Nuclear Medicine and Imaging (8 citations), Obstetrics and Gynecology (2 citations), Critical Care and Intensive Care Medicine (1 citation) and Epidemiology (6 citations). Dipti Chand has collaborated with scholars based in India. Frequent co-authors include Manjunath Goroshi. Their work appears in journals such as Journal of Cancer Research and Therapeutics, Indian Heart Journal and International Journal of Research in Medical Sciences.
